The name Cardamom is used for species within three genera of the ginger family Zingiberaceae, namely Elettaria, Amomum and Aframomum. The three main genera of the ginger family that are named as forms of cardamom are distributed as follows:
| • | Elettaria (commonly called cardamom, green cardamom or true cardamom) is distributed from India to Malaysia |
| • | Amomum (commonly known as black cardamom, Kravan, Java cardamom, Bengal cardamom, Siamese cardamom, white or red cardamom) is distributed mainly in Asia and Australia |
| • | Aframomum (Madagascar cardamom, grains of paradise) is distributed in mainland Africa and Madagascar |
